Lonely Planet’s Best in Travel 2014 – top 10 regions
Yorkshire has been named one of the top regions in the world for travellers in 2014. The county receives the accolade in Lonely Planet’s Best in Travel 2014 beating other places such as Malloca, Spain and Victoria Falls, Zimbabwe and Zambia.
The travel guide stated that Bradford UNESCO City of Film was one of the reasons that the county came third.
Of course we’ve known that all along, and that is part of the reason why the region attracts so much film and TV production.
Other reasons included Tour de France beginning its grand depart from Leeds, and Yorkshire having more Michelin starred restaurants than any other county outside of London.
